  • Patent number: 11650906
    Abstract: Embodiments disclosed herein relate to methods, systems, and computer programs for verifying that data incorporated into a computer program is current. The methods, systems, and computer programs compare a source identifier status code associated with the data to a current source identifier status code at the location where the data was obtained. The methods, systems, and computer programs include at least one validation function which determines the validity of the data according to selected parameters. If the source identifier status code and current source identifier status code match and the at least one validation function determines the data is valid, an executable computer program incorporating the data and one or more functions is produced as output.

  • Patent number: 7366680
    Abstract: A method and system for objectively determining potential success of a new project and similarity of the new project to historical projects. By defining a master set of processes, practices, and/or personnel available to be utilized by the new project, relationships may objectively be determined between the new and historical projects. Statistical information developed by the historical projects may be utilized to indicate potential success of the new project.

  • Patent number: 7346533
    Abstract: A method and system for developing a requirement specification by a consultant for a client. The method includes communication between the client and consultant to determine a set of engagement requirements that both the client and consultant deem to be important. A corresponding set of practices to be applied to the set of requirements is selected. An objective determination is made as to whether the set of practices satisfies the set of requirements in the context of the business environment of the client.

  • Patent number: 7313531
    Abstract: A method and system for assessing risk of a change proposal on a project development, and effectiveness of a service provider to satisfy a client. The method for assessing risk may include receiving the change proposal requesting one or more amendments to be performed on the project. One or more elements of the project potentially affected upon the change proposal being approved may be identified based on the amendment(s) of the change proposal. Metric(s) indicative of the potential effects on the project based on the identified element(s) may be generated. The method for determining effectiveness may include receiving change proposals. A frequency of receipt of the change proposals being received during the course of the project may be monitored to determine effectiveness of the service provider in satisfying the client.
